Harnham is working exclusively with a prestigious private equity firm in London who are building a data function in London to support the internal deal team with the use of sophisticated data science and analytics.
You will join a small team and help build the foundations for the company’s data initiative for the coming years.
You will be expected to help build the data platform being used by the investment team, as well as work on ad-hoc strategic projects to identify investment opportunities for the business.
The Role – Data Science Analyst
You will be:
- Working alongside the deal team to identify where data science and advanced analytics can have a positive impact on the investment process
- Helping to create internal data tools and products to support data-driven investment decisions
- Carrying out due diligence as part of the investment process
- Exploring how Generative AI techniques can benefit the organisation
Experience – Data Science Analyst
You will have:
- An M.Sc. or Ph.D. in: STEM (e.g. Statistics, Applied Mathematics, Computer Science, Engineering)
- Experience using Python is a must
- Experience of data visualisation tools (e.g. Tableau, Power BI)
- A strong knowledge of statistical/machine learning models applied to real-world problems
- A keen interest in problem-solving and using data, analytics and AI to solve investment problems is important
- A focus on using data science to create value is essential
- A strong interest in working alongside both technical and non-technical people
